GPBL: Review of fight night 6 as Jerry Lartey and Samuel Takyi pick wins

Date:

The night featured several intense and exciting boxing matches. Here is a summary of the bouts:

1. Sulley Mohammed vs. Sunday Adeleye (Lightweight Contest): Sulley Mohammed emerged victorious by a split decision after six rounds of boxing.

2. Ernest Ampah vs. Aminu Quarshie (Welterweight Contest): The rematch between Ampah and Quarshie ended in a majority draw, suggesting that a trilogy match may be needed to determine the superior boxer.

3. Azumah Mohammed vs. Emmanuel Noi Mensah (Super Lightweight Bout): The encounter between Azumah Mohammed of the Ghana Prisons Service and Emmanuel Noi Mensah of the Black Panthers Gym was a bloody affair. Azumah Mohammed secured a majority decision win.

4. Cann Neequaye vs. Hope Mawuli (Super Bantamweight Contest): Cann Neequaye, a young student from Accra Academy Senior High School, wasted no time in the first round, flooring Hope Mawuli to claim victory in the super bantamweight contest.

5. Emmanuel Mawuli vs. Aaron Ashley: Emmanuel Mawuli, the crowd favorite, made quick work of his relatively unknown opponent, Aaron Ashley, as his heavy left hook sent Ashley to the canvas in the first round.

6. Daniel Quaye vs. Benard Ankrah: Daniel Quaye delivered a technical knockout (T.K.O) in the third round against the more experienced Benard Ankrah.

7. Samuel Takyi vs. Anama Dotse: Olympic bronze medalist Samuel Takyi dominated his opponent Anama Dotse, showcasing his skills and easily defeating him in the third round.

8. Jerry Lartey vs. Daniel Adurah: Jerry Lartey of the Ghana Armed Forces secured a T.K.O victory over Daniel Adurah in the third round, concluding the night of intense bouts.

Overall, the event provided thrilling moments for boxing fans, with notable victories and impressive performances by the boxers.
